How Common Is The Last Name Wormack?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 1,001,271st most prevalent last name in the world. It is borne by approximately 1 in 28,578,611 people. This surname occurs mostly in The Americas, where 98 percent of Wormack live; 98 percent live in North America and 98 percent live in Anglo-North America.

The last name is most commonly used in The United States, where it is held by 250 people, or 1 in 1,449,836. In The United States it is most numerous in: Maryland, where 16 percent live, Florida, where 14 percent live and Pennsylvania, where 13 percent live. Beside The United States this last name occurs in 3 countries. It also occurs in England, where 1 percent live and France, where 0 percent live.

Wormack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The frequency of Wormack has changed through the years. In The United States the share of the population with the surname grew 116 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it decreased 87 percent between 1881 and 2014.
